One of the major problems associated with opencast mining is disposal of a large volume of overburden/waste material. Maximum possible waste material has to he accommodated within the de-coaled mine due to shortage of space for formation of external dump. Stability of these internal dumps govern the mining cost, safety and environment. Greater attention is therefore required to analyse the factors controlling the slope stability of waste dumps within quarry. This paper deals with the computer program which can identify the impact of different stabilizing and destabilizing forces (geo-technical, geological, hydro-geological and operational parameters) on the slope stability of internal damps formed by draglines.
